The Curriculum & Instruction (C&I) Department works to ensure outstanding instruction in every classroom. Sustainable implementation of high-quality curriculum is the most critical driver of that aim and supports the growth of teachers, administrators, counselors, and librarians at various stages throughout their careers. We aspire to ground our C&I work in a set of shared elements. We start with an understanding of how students learn;

we organize around adult learning principles to support teachers and school leaders; we embed opportunities to modify curriculum materials for specific classroom contexts or student needs; and we organize everything around continuous improvement to get better over time.

Position Summary

New Visions for Public Schools’ Curriculum & Instruction department is seeking to hire part-time coaches to take on the role of Mathematics Implementation Coach , in support of New Visions’ role in the citywide roll-out of NYC Solves. Candidates for this role are experts in IM Implementation, have experience in NYC Public Schools, and have demonstrated expertise in working with teachers to shift instructional practice.

The Mathematics Implementation Coach role involves the following major bodies of work:

  • In collaboration with New Visions staff, school staff, and district stakeholders, refine an understanding of Illustrative Mathematics curriculum in relation to school PL and coaching needs
  • Work in alignment with district and citywide leaders in NYC Public Schools to support key instructional goals and priorities through HQIM implementation of NYC Solves
  • Develop and implement professional learning opportunities – including classroom modeling, side-by-side coaching, mini-professional learning sessions, and data dives that support teachers in using IM;
  • Coach teachers and instructional leaders as a way to build school-based instructional capacity;
  • Stay informed of shifts in the field (including NY State Standards, Regents, and national standards) and develop materials to inform instructional leaders and teachers about these shifts.
Core Duties and Responsibilities
  • Professional Learning :
    Facilitate professional learning experiences in alignment with instructional goals and priorities of district and citywide leaders in NYC Public Schools for HQIM implementation. Engage in a shared coaching model to collaborate with school staff to set goals and develop instructional plans, provide school based coaching in support of curriculum implementation; and facilitate regular reflection on progress and challenges.
  • Evaluation and Improvement :
    Work with different forms of data relevant to school stakeholders, including surveys, interim assessments, classroom data, student work, and other relevant data to inform instructional decisions. Analyze data to identify trends and report on findings to various stakeholders. Use evaluation findings to make data-driven decisions to inform support.
  • Capacity Building and Collaboration :
    Build trust and strong relationships with teachers, school leaders, and district leaders to ensure effective communication and collaboration. Exhibit humility and empathy, recognizing the value of all contributions to the system.
